Ethereum Faces Persistent Downward Pressure Amid Weak Spot Demand Signals
- Derivatives Market Signals: Analyst Pelin Ay highlights that Ethereum's estimated leverage ratio remains elevated despite recent price declines, indicating that the market is primarily supported by derivatives rather than genuine spot demand, which increases the risk of price volatility.
- Funding Rate Analysis: During this period, funding rates have stayed positive, meaning long traders are paying shorts; however, the price has failed to rise, typically signaling potential corrections or further downside risks.
- Relative Strength Index (RSI): Ethereum's RSI has been trending lower, further confirming the bearish momentum, and combined with the high leverage ratio and positive funding rates, it suggests that the current price level lacks strong support from spot demand.
- Investor Caution: For traders and long-term holders, the current market structure reveals a divergence between derivatives activity and spot demand, highlighting the elevated risks posed by high leverage and stagnant price action, with the coming days likely testing the ability of spot buyers to absorb potential selling pressure.
